What is the Superdesign MCP Server?

The Superdesign MCP Server is a Model Context Protocol (MCP) service that integrates the Superdesign design system into Claude Code. Through this server, users can leverage the built - in LLM of Claude Code to generate and iterate on UI designs, components, icons, etc., without using an API key.

How to use the Superdesign MCP Server?

After installation, the server will be provided as an MCP tool in Claude Code. Users only need to enter natural language instructions in Claude Code, such as 'Generate a modern dashboard UI', and the server will return detailed generation specifications for Claude Code to perform the design task.

Applicable Scenarios

Suitable for scenarios where you need to quickly generate UI designs, components, icons, or extract design systems from screenshots. It is especially suitable for designers and developers to carry out local design work without an API key.

Main Features

No API Key SupportIt can be directly connected and run through the built - in LLM of Claude Code without any API key.
Local OperationIt runs entirely on the user's machine, ensuring data security and privacy.
IDE IntegrationIt is seamlessly integrated with Claude Code, supporting design generation, iteration, and system extraction.
Multi - type Design SupportIt supports the generation of UI designs, wireframes, components, icons, and logos.
Design System ExtractionIt can analyze and extract design elements such as colors, fonts, and spacing from screenshots.
Interactive Design GalleryIt automatically generates a design gallery in the browser for easy viewing of all design works.

Advantages and Limitations

Advantages
No API key is required, simplifying the usage process
Local operation ensures data privacy
Deep integration with Claude Code improves design efficiency
Supports multiple design types to meet diverse needs
Limitations
Currently, it only supports Claude Code, and other IDEs may not have been tested
It requires a certain technical foundation for configuration and operation
More iterations may be required for complex design requirements
